What are the minimum requirements for the Multiframe software?

Multiframe is usually and best served on a separate server (not on a central server that is used for other purposes). The server can be a PC with at least 128MB RAM and a disk of 1GB and it will be using Linux as its OS. Running on a separate server makes it easier to administer and maintain. The architecture of the Multiframe client/server-relationship is designed to make sure the server does not act as a critical component in the network. The Multiframe server does not introduce a new “single point of failure”.
